Key Takeaways: Auckland vs Doha

Overall, Auckland is approximately 13% cheaper than Doha based on our cost of living index. Auckland has a COLI of 60.8 (ranked #44 of 182 cities), while Doha has a COLI of 69.5 (ranked #23).

When it comes to housing, one-bedroom apartment rent in Auckland averages $1,400/month compared to $1,600/month in Doha. That makes Auckland approximately 12% cheaper for rent alone.

Doha has lower total deductions (0.0%) compared to Auckland (23.6%), meaning you keep more of your gross salary in Doha. Qatar is a tax-free jurisdiction, which is a significant financial advantage. Data Sources & Methodology

Cost of living indices (COLI) are benchmarked to New York City = 100 and derived from Numbeo and Expatistan crowd-sourced price surveys, cross-referenced with national statistics agencies. Rent data from Numbeo Property Prices.

Salary ranges are compiled from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(OES), Glassdoor, and PayScale. Tax rates are approximate effective rates for mid-range earners based on OECD Taxing Wages and national tax authorities. Exchange rates from the European Central Bank. Neighborhood multipliers are estimated from local rental indices and property data.
